Another fire project idea: show, based on some kind of prediction model that gives 50th, 90th, 99th percentiles (from historical data, perhaps, or perhaps just from wind/fire speeds), how fast a given fire could reach a specific location.
Whenever I've opened watch duty, that's always the question I'm asking. How long might it take to reach [here/there]?
- lazide 2y agoIt’s a very dangerous answer to try to give someone, because of how unpredictable and dangerous a wildfire is. Sudden shifts in winds and can have the flames jump (literally) miles in minutes, after sitting calmly for hours. It isn’t theoretical either - it kills professionals too. [https://en.m.wikipedia.org/wiki/Mann_Gulch_fire https://en.m.wikipedia.org/wiki/Mann_Gulch_fire], [https://en.m.wikipedia.org/wiki/South_Canyon_Fire https://en.m.wikipedia.org/wiki/South_Canyon_Fire], [https://en.m.wikipedia.org/wiki/Dude_fire https://en.m.wikipedia.org/wiki/Dude_fire] for a few examples. Long story short - never turn your back on a wildfire, and try to stay as far away as possible.

- gamblor956 2y agoThe authorities already do the type of broad analysis you're suggesting. That's how they generate the evacuation maps. If you mean a more specific analysis: there's no way to do that with a level of detail or accuracy that would be relevant to individual decision-making. There are simply too many variables in the air, in the fuel, and even in the fire itself.
